The Carnival pier in Cozumel was about as far removed from Mexico as you can get and was full of all shades of tackiness for the tourists.

If we ever cruise again it will not be with Carnival. When I went before I was a much different person and was into the party vibe, but not so much now. If you are not into Hairy Chest Contests or gambling there really isn't much to do on the "Fun Days At Sea". The so called serenity deck had 24 hour disco music pumped into as did every other deck of the boat besides the track. Here you can see Mike taking a run with the sunset behind him.

There was one reggae band that we enjoyed but much of the entertainment left a lot to be desired also. I kept telling Mike that he was being an intellectual snob but I couldn't help making fun of much of what passed for fun on the boat myself. I had brought along a Kurt Vonnegut book and found some irony in what I was reading. Here's a great Vonnegut quote that kind of sums of how I was feeling about everything and everyone around me: "Like so many Americans, she was trying to construct a life that made sense from things she found in gift shops." So we are to the final phase of our great summer adventure. Today we get on the Carnival Cruise ship Fantasy. I've cruised once before as a wild and single gal but never with Mike. I had a blast with my buddies and I'm sure it will be different with Mike but still fun. I've promised him that I will only drink one night as last time I racked up a bar tab over $500 for the 7 night cruise. He is not a big drinker and we have early morning excursions planned so I'm sure that I won't get too carried away.

I have a feeling that there will be lots of relaxing and taking it easy on our days at sea. There is an adults only deck called Serenity, in the picture, which should be perfect for us. Here is our 5-day itinerary:

Saturday, Jul 11 New Orleans, LA
4:00pm

Sunday, Jul 12 Fun Day At Sea



Monday, Jul 13 Progreso, Yucatan, Mexico 7:00am 4:00pm

Tuesday, Jul 14 Cozumel, Mexico 9:00am 5:00pm

Wednesday, Jul 15 Fun Day At Sea



Thursday, Jul 16 New Orleans, LA 8:00am


We will be touring the Mayan Ruins at Uxmal (500 A.D) which has many ceremonial sites and is very well preserved. On our day at Cozumel we'll be doing a submarine tour which will explore underwater.
